In modern oral care product design, gingival recession and cervical hypersensitivity are increasingly reported issues. While cervical hypersensitivity typically presents as sharp pain along the gum line, it may also be an early sign of progressive gingival recession. Yes. Cervical hypersensitivity can act as an early warning for impending gingival recession. When hypersensitivity pain causes consumers to alter brushing behavior or skip certain areas, plaque accumulates, worsening gum health. Alternatively, users ignoring pain signals may over-brush sensitive zones, accelerating gum tissue loss.
Hence, the two issues are closely interconnected in product failure diagnostics.

While early-stage cervical hypersensitivity is manageable, advanced gingival recession is often irreversible without surgical intervention. For manufacturers, the goal must be preventive design. Devices that adapt to sensitive zones, minimize mechanical stress, and guide users effectively are key to avoiding irreversible oral tissue damage.
